Manual page for PROTOCOLS(5)

protocols - protocol name data base

SYNOPSIS

/etc/protocols

DESCRIPTION

The protocols file contains information regarding the known protocols used in the TCP/IP. For each protocol a single line should be present with the following information:

official-protocol-name protocol-number aliases

Items are separated by any number of blanks and/or TAB characters. A `#' indicates the beginning of a comment; characters up to the end of the line are not interpreted by routines which search the file.

Protocol names may contain any printable character other than a field delimiter, NEWLINE, or comment character.

EXAMPLE

The following example is taken from SunOS.

#
# Internet (IP) protocols
#
ip	0	IP	# internet protocol, pseudo protocol number
icmp	1	ICMP	# internet control message protocol
ggp	3	GGP	# gateway-gateway protocol
tcp	6	TCP	# transmission control protocol
pup	12	PUP	# PARC universal packet protocol
udp	17	UDP	# user datagram protocol

BUGS

A name server should be used instead of a static file. A binary indexed file format should be available for fast access.
